Creating a Meaningful Funeral Service Program Template

A funeral service program template is another valuable tool. This program outlines the order of service, including readings, music selections, and speakers. It serves as a guide for attendees, ensuring they can follow along and participate in the ceremony. Personalizing this program with photos and anecdotes can make it a cherished keepsake for those who attend.

Prayer Cards: A Touching Keepsake

Another thoughtful addition to any service is prayer cards. These small cards often contain prayers, meaningful quotes, or images that reflect the deceased’s faith and personality. They can be distributed to attendees as a lasting memory and a source of comfort in their time of grief. Prayer cards can also serve as a reminder of the support and love shared during the service.

When a loved one passes away, writing an obituary can be one of the most challenging tasks. It serves as both a tribute and a vital means of informing others about the loss. An obituary example can help guide you through this emotional process, offering a framework for creating a meaningful and respectful message. A well-crafted obituary typically includes important details such as the person's name, date of birth, date of death, family members, and funeral arrangements. Additionally, a heartfelt obituary often highlights the deceased's personality, achievements, and contributions to their community. The Funeral Program is a document that describes important points of funeral or commemoration services. It serves as a guide for organizing and presenting information about the deceased, the order of events, and any readings, prayers, or music that will be included in the service.

Generally, these templates include sections like:

Cover: It displays a photo of the deceased, their name, and important dates like date of birth and death.

Order of Service:  This outlines the sequence of events during the service, including prayers, songs, eulogies, and any other planned activities.

Biography: It includes a brief summary of the life and accomplishments of the deceased, with important milestones, interests, and meaningful relationships.

Photos and Memories: Allows for the inclusion of additional photos, quotes, or memories shared by family and friends.

Funeral Details: Provides information about the location, date, and time of the service, as well as any specific instructions or requests from the family.

Acknowledgments:  In this, you can express gratitude to those who provided support and assistance during the difficult time.
